Respiratory Organs

Slide 115. Lung.

Staining: hematoxylin and eosin.

Magnification: x80.

Most commonly, the section passes through an area of the lung containing Bronchi of various calibers and numerous alveoli, which appear as a delicate meshwork.

At low magnification, a large bronchus is identified (1). In its wall, we distinguish the respiratory mucosa (2). The submucosa contains numerous seromucous glands (3). At the border between the epithelium and the submucosa in the wall of the large bronchus lies the muscularis mucosae. The fibro-cartilaginous tunic (4) is represented by quite large plates of hyaline Cartilage.

A medium-sized bronchus (5) is lined with the same epithelium as the large one. The lamina propria and muscularis mucosae (7) are well developed. The submucosa contains mucous glands (8). The hyaline cartilages of the fibro-cartilaginous tunic appear as separate small plates (9). The Connective Tissue of the adventitia (10) transitions smoothly into the interalveolar connective tissue of the Lungs.

A small bronchus (11) is smaller in diameter than the medium one. Its epithelium is pseudostratified cuboidal. The lamina propria is thin. The muscular layer is well developed. Glands and cartilage are absent.

The slide also allows us to distinguish the transition of a small bronchus into bronchioles and alveolar ducts (12). The latter feature wall protrusions—pulmonary alveoli (13). The alveolar wall is formed by a single layer of type I and type II pneumocytes (alveolocytes). Externally, Blood capillaries and interalveolar septa (loose connective tissue) are adjacent to them.
